[jira] [Commented] (TS-899) ts crash

2013-12-18 Thread weijin (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13852459#comment-13852459
 ] 

weijin commented on TS-899:
---

[~zwoop] maybe it`s better to close it now. It seems difficult to reproduce now.

>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Sub-task
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>Assignee: weijin
>  Labels: crash
> Fix For: sometime
>
>
> If a request url is forbidden then redirected to another url, TS crash.



--
This message was sent by Atlassian JIRA
(v6.1.4#6159)


[jira] [Commented] (TS-899) ts crash

2013-12-06 Thread Leif Hedstrom (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13841426#comment-13841426
 ] 

Leif Hedstrom commented on TS-899:
--

[~weijin] What should we do with this bug? Should we close it ?

>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Sub-task
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>Assignee: weijin
>  Labels: crash
> Fix For: sometime
>
>
> If a request url is forbidden then redirected to another url, TS crash.



--
This message was sent by Atlassian JIRA
(v6.1#6144)


[jira] [Commented] (TS-899) ts crash

2013-05-12 Thread Zhao Yongming (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13655570#comment-13655570
 ] 

Zhao Yongming commented on TS-899:
--

we have another stack trace crash at mime_hdr_field_find(), that may or may not 
be the same problem here.
we log it here first.

{code}
[May 12 22:03:55.639] Manager {0x7f80e7fff700} NOTE: User has changed config 
file records.config
NOTE: Traffic Server received Sig 11: Segmentation fault
/app/ats/bin/traffic_server - STACK TRACE:
/lib64/libpthread.so.0(+0xf500)[0x2b4f68d5c500]
/lib64/libc.so.6(+0x12c82f)[0x2b4f6b00382f]
/app/ats/bin/traffic_server(mime_hdr_field_find(MIMEHdrImpl*, char const*, 
int)+0x12c)[0x5c15cc]
/app/ats/bin/traffic_server(HttpTransact::need_to_revalidate(HttpTransact::State*)+0xcb)[0x554e4b]
/app/ats/bin/traffic_server(HttpTransact::HandleCacheOpenReadHitFreshness(HttpTransact::State*)+0x1d0)[0x555390]
/app/ats/bin/traffic_server(HttpSM::call_transact_and_set_next_state(void 
(*)(HttpTransact::State*))+0x62)[0x51af12]
/app/ats/bin/traffic_server(HttpSM::handle_api_return()+0x31a)[0x534b0a]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x18a)[0x53346a]
/app/ats/bin/traffic_server(HttpSM::state_cache_open_read(int, 
void*)+0xfe)[0x52913e]
/app/ats/bin/traffic_server(HttpSM::main_handler(int, void*)+0xe8)[0x52b4d8]
/app/ats/bin/traffic_server(HttpCacheSM::state_cache_open_read(int, 
void*)+0x1a2)[0x50a892]
/app/ats/bin/traffic_server(CacheVC::callcont(int)+0x27)[0x64afa7]
/app/ats/bin/traffic_server(CacheVC::openReadStartHead(int, 
Event*)+0x8df)[0x648fcf]
/app/ats/bin/traffic_server(CacheVC::handleReadDone(int, 
Event*)+0x19a)[0x62525a]
/app/ats/bin/traffic_server(Cache::open_read(Continuation*, INK_MD5*, HTTPHdr*, 
CacheLookupHttpConfig*, CacheFragType, char*, int)+0x3c3)[0x64a823]
/app/ats/bin/traffic_server(CacheProcessor::open_read(Continuation*, URL*, 
HTTPHdr*, CacheLookupHttpConfig*, long, CacheFragType)+0x158)[0x624d68]
/app/ats/bin/traffic_server(HttpCacheSM::open_read(URL*, HTTPHdr*, 
CacheLookupHttpConfig*, long)+0x84)[0x50a2e4]
/app/ats/bin/traffic_server(HttpSM::do_cache_lookup_and_read()+0xf3)[0x51c1e3]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x6d1)[0x5339b1]
/app/ats/bin/traffic_server(HttpSM::handle_api_return()+0x31a)[0x534b0a]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x18a)[0x53346a]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x7c4)[0x533aa4]
/app/ats/bin/traffic_server(HttpSM::handle_api_return()+0x31a)[0x534b0a]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x18a)[0x53346a]
/app/ats/bin/traffic_server(HttpSM::handle_api_return()+0x31a)[0x534b0a]
/app/ats/bin/traffic_server(HttpSM::set_next_state()+0x18a)[0x53346a]
/app/ats/bin/traffic_server(HttpSM::setup_client_read_request_header()+0x377)[0x522477]
/app/ats/bin/traffic_server(HttpSM::handle_api_return()+0x23a)[0x534a2a]
/app/ats/bin/traffic_server(HttpSM::attach_client_session(HttpClientSession*, 
IOBufferReader*)+0x518)[0x528b88]
/app/ats/bin/traffic_server(HttpClientSession::state_keep_alive(int, 
void*)+0xa8)[0x50b128]
/app/ats/bin/traffic_server[0x67205b]
/app/ats/bin/traffic_server[0x675d54]
/app/ats/bin/traffic_server(NetHandler::mainNetEvent(int, 
Event*)+0x1f2)[0x66d8f2]
/app/ats/bin/traffic_server(EThread::process_event(Event*, int)+0xb4)[0x696604]
/app/ats/bin/traffic_server(EThread::execute()+0x4c3)[0x696f93]
/app/ats/bin/traffic_server[0x6955d2]
/lib64/libpthread.so.0(+0x7851)[0x2b4f68d54851]
/lib64/libc.so.6(clone+0x6d)[0x2b4f6afbf90d]
[May 12 22:04:22.245] Manager {0x7f80f2ab37e0} FATAL: 
[LocalManager::pollMgmtProcessServer] Error in read (errno: 104)
[zym@fc18150196 tmp]$
{code}

>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Sub-task
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>Assignee: weijin
> Fix For: 3.3.4
>
>
> If a request url is forbidden then redirected to another url, TS crash.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ira


Re: [jira] [Commented] (TS-899) ts crash

2011-10-12 Thread taorui
I`ll take care of it.
On Tue, 2011-10-11 at 22:53 +, Leif Hedstrom (Commented) (JIRA)
wrote:
> [ 
> https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13125457#comment-13125457
>  ] 
> 
> Leif Hedstrom commented on TS-899:
> --
> 
> Any update on this? Is anyone working on this ?
> 
> > ts crash
> > 
> >
> > Key: TS-899
> > URL: https://issues.apache.org/jira/browse/TS-899
> > Project: Traffic Server
> >  Issue Type: Sub-task
> >  Components: HTTP, MIME
> >Affects Versions: 3.0.1
> > Environment: readhat5.5, ts-3.0.1, X86-64
> >Reporter: weijin
> >Assignee: weijin
> > Fix For: 3.1.1
> >
> >
> > If a request url is forbidden then redirected to another url, TS crash.
> 
> --
> This message is automatically generated by JIRA.
> If you think it was sent incorrectly, please contact your JIRA 
> administrators: 
> https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
> For more information on JIRA, see: http://www.atlassian.com/software/jira
> 
> 





[jira] [Commented] (TS-899) ts crash

2011-10-11 Thread Leif Hedstrom (Commented) (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13125457#comment-13125457
 ] 

Leif Hedstrom commented on TS-899:
--

Any update on this? Is anyone working on this ?

>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Sub-task
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>Assignee: weijin
> Fix For: 3.1.1
>
>
> If a request url is forbidden then redirected to another url, TS crash.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ators: 
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ira




[jira] [Commented] (TS-899) ts crash

2011-08-07 Thread Zhao Yongming (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13080772#comment-13080772
 ] 

Zhao Yongming commented on TS-899:
--

weijin find out that prefetch plugin will cause this remap into the buggy 
transform codes, can crash the server, so I update it a prefetch sub task, and 
hopes we can get all target for prefetch clear and fixed later.

>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Sub-task
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>
> If a request url is forbidden then redirected to another url, TS crash.

--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ira




[jira] [Commented] (TS-899) ts crash

2011-08-03 Thread weijin (JIRA)

[ 
https://issues.apache.org/jira/browse/TS-899?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13078616#comment-13078616
 ] 

weijin commented on TS-899:
---

here is the backtrace:
{code}
#0  ink_stack_trace_get (stack=, len=, signalhandler_frame=) at ink_stack_trace.cc:68
#1  0x003834c16ef1 in ink_stack_trace_dump (sighandler_frame=) at ink_stack_trace.cc:114
#2  0x004df0e0 in signal_handler (sig=) at 
signals.cc:225
#3  
#4  mime_hdr_field_find (mh=0x0, field_name_str=0x12cbba8 "Set-Cookie", 
field_name_len=10) at MIME.cc:1338
#5  0x0054f51a in HttpTransact::set_headers_for_cache_write 
(s=0x2aaab336aa18, cache_info=0x2aaab336aa98, request=0x2aaab336b2e8, 
response=0x2aaab336b368) at ../../proxy/hdrs/MIME.h:1057
#6  0x00552205 in HttpTransact::handle_transform_ready 
(s=0x2aaab336aa18) at HttpTransact.cc:4741
#7  0x00522e24 in HttpSM::call_transact_and_set_next_state 
(this=0x2aaab336a9b0, f=0x12cbb70) at HttpSM.cc:6335
#8  0x005309e2 in HttpSM::state_response_wait_for_transform_read 
(this=0x2aaab336a9b0, event=2000, data=0x12f4670) at HttpSM.cc:1169
#9  0x00531bbc in HttpSM::main_handler (this=0x2aaab336a9b0, 
event=2000, data=0x12f4670) at HttpSM.cc:2452
#10 0x004ea5a7 in TransformTerminus::handle_event (this=0x12f45e8, 
event=1, edata=)
at ../iocore/eventsystem/I_Continuation.h:146
#11 0x006ce23f in EThread::process_event (this=0x2af2a010, 
e=0x12e1960, calling_code=1) at I_Continuation.h:146
#12 0x006ce73a in EThread::execute (this=0x2af2a010) at 
UnixEThread.cc:189
#13 0x006cd57e in spawn_thread_internal (a=0x12d41c0) at Thread.cc:88
#14 0x00389a2064a7 in start_thread () from /lib64/libpthread.so.0
#15 0x0038996d3c2d in clone () from /lib64/libc.so.6
(gdb) f 5
#5  0x0054f51a in HttpTransact::set_headers_for_cache_write 
(s=0x2aaab336aa18, cache_info=0x2aaab336aa98, request=0x2aaab336b2e8, 
response=0x2aaab336b368) at ../../proxy/hdrs/MIME.h:1057
1057  return mime_hdr_field_find(m_mime, name, length);
(gdb) p *cache_info->m_alt
$2 = {m_magic = 2882395885, m_writeable = 1, m_unmarshal_len = -1, m_id = -1, 
m_rid = -1, m_object_key = {0, 0, 0, 0}, m_object_size = {0, 0}, 
  m_request_hdr = { = { = {m_heap = 0x2aaab2f4d810}, 
m_mime = 0x2aaab2f4d8c8}, m_http = 0x2aaab2f4d898, 
m_url_cached = { = {m_heap = 0x0}, m_url_impl = 0x0}, 
m_host_length = 0, m_host = 0x0, m_port = 0, m_target_cached = false, 
m_target_in_url = false, m_port_in_header = false}, m_response_hdr = 
{ = { = {m_heap = 0x0}, m_mime = 0x0}, m_http = 0x0, 
m_url_cached = { = {m_heap = 0x0}, m_url_impl = 0x0}, 
m_host_length = 0, m_host = 0x0, m_port = 0, m_target_cached = false, 
m_target_in_url = false, m_port_in_header = false}, m_request_sent_time = 
0, m_response_received_time = 0, m_ext_buffer = 0x0}
{code}


My Remap rules:

map   http://pics.taobaocdn.com/bao/album/wp/pic_fobbiden.png   
 http://pics.taobaocdn.com/bao/album/wp/pic_fobbiden.png
map_with_referer  http://img01.taobaocdn.com/sns_album 
http://img01.taobaocdn.com/sns_album 
http://pics.taobaocdn.com/bao/album/wp/pic_fobbiden.png 
~^http://[^/]*(store|item|mall|ishop|sell|shop)\.taobao\.com/ 
^http://[^/]+\.(taobao|taobaocdn|alibaba|etao)\.(com|net)/ 
^http://[^/]+\.taobao\.org/ ^http://[^/]+\.uniqlo\.cn/ 
^http://[^/]+\.(alimama|say-on|lianpi|alibado|la\.koubei)\.com/

And The result infos:
[root@cache167 ~]# curl -L -D - -s -o /tmp/403 -x 110.75.3.141:80 
'http://pics.taobaocdn.com/bao/album/wp/pic_fobbiden.png'  -H 'Referer: 
http://auction1.paipai.com/F7FA2D1600773AFB07882194'
HTTP/1.1 403 Forbidden
Server: squid
Date: Wed, 03 Aug 2011 06:23:42 GMT
Content-Type: text/html
X-Squid-Error: ERR_ACCESS_DENIED 0
Content-Length: 5928 



> ts crash
> 
>
> Key: TS-899
> URL: https://issues.apache.org/jira/browse/TS-899
> Project: Traffic Server
>  Issue Type: Bug
>  Components: HTTP, MIME
>Affects Versions: 3.0.1
> Environment: readhat5.5, ts-3.0.1, X86-64
>Reporter: weijin
>
> If a request url is forbidden then redirected to another url, TS crash.

--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ira